Output 2657659cd18eda486097cb64260aa8e4b28f5063f80ec8288755353bc9235557:0

value
10152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80be1fc62c9a5722604030a204f2495c93ab59357a13ca9d70609a17c23f24cc
address
ltc1pszlpl33vnftjyczqxz3qfujftjf6kkf40gfu48tsvzdp0s3lynxqwztucl
transaction
2657659cd18eda486097cb64260aa8e4b28f5063f80ec8288755353bc9235557
spent
true